Women's Basketball Announces Addition of Stephen Perretta
7/10/2024 4:10:00 PM | Women's Basketball
PHILADELPHIA – Janet E. and Barry C. Burkholder Family Women's Basketball Head Coach Amy Mallon has named Stephen Perretta as Assistant Coach/Operations. Perretta comes to Drexel after spending a season with the Iona Gaels.
The 2024-25 season will be Perretta's fourth season on a Division I bench. He will oversee the logistics of practices, scheduling and travel.
"We are very excited to have Stephen join us for this upcoming season," Mallon said. "The experience he will bring along with his tremendous work ethic will truly impact our program. I am excited to guide Stephen as he continues to grow in the game. He is no stranger to college women's basketball as Stephen began attending college practices at a young age with his father, Harry Perretta, the Head Villanova Women's Basketball Coach from 1978-2020, where he gained a passion and love for the game that shows in his everyday approach to teaching the game"
During his time in New York, Perretta was responsible for developing guards and scouting for the Gaels. As a recruiting coordinator, he ensured that the team operated within the NCAA's Compliance legislature.
Perretta made his coaching debut as a Graduate Assistant for FDU, where he was responsible for scouting reports and recruiting for the Knights. He also helped plan and organize the teams' travel plans. In his second season, Perretta was elevated to an assistant coach role. As an assistant coach, Perretta was responsible for practice times, lifting times and the development of the guards.
Perretta earned a bachelor's degree in communication from Villanova in 2021 and a master's degree from FDU in sport management in 2024.
Mallon also announced the addition of Brooke Mullin, who will work with the team for the 2024-25 season as a graduate student. Mullin played on the team during the 2023-24 season and helped the program win its third CAA postseason title.
